art dealers insurance, also known as fine art insurance, is a specialized type of insurance that is designed to protect art dealers from financial losses associated with their business operations. This type of insurance typically covers a range of risks that art dealers face, including damage to artwork, theft, legal disputes, public liability, and more. By investing in art dealers insurance, art dealers can protect their business and assets in the event of an unforeseen incident.

One of the most significant risks that art dealers face is damage to artwork. Artwork is fragile and valuable, making it susceptible to damage from accidents, natural disasters, and mishandling. Without proper insurance coverage, art dealers could face significant financial losses if their inventory is damaged. art dealers insurance can provide coverage for repairs or replacement of damaged artwork, helping art dealers to recover financially from such incidents.

Another risk that art dealers face is theft. Art theft is a prevalent issue in the art world, and art dealers are often targeted by thieves looking to steal valuable artwork. In the event of a theft, art dealers insurance can provide coverage for the stolen artwork, helping art dealers to recoup their losses and continue operating their business. Additionally, art dealers insurance can provide coverage for legal fees associated with recovering stolen artwork or pursuing legal action against the thieves.

art dealers insurance also provides coverage for legal disputes. Art dealers may face legal challenges from clients, artists, or other parties, and legal fees can quickly add up. Art dealers insurance can provide coverage for legal expenses, including court costs, attorney fees, and settlements, helping art dealers to navigate legal challenges without breaking the bank.

Public liability is another risk that art dealers face. Art dealers often interact with clients, artists, and visitors in their galleries or studios, and accidents can happen. If a client or visitor is injured on the premises, art dealers could be held liable for medical expenses, legal fees, and compensation for damages. Art dealers insurance can provide coverage for public liability claims, protecting art dealers from financial ruin in the event of an accident.

In addition to these risks, art dealers insurance can also provide coverage for a range of other incidents, including fire, flood, vandalism, and more. By investing in comprehensive art dealers insurance, art dealers can protect their business and assets from a wide range of risks, helping them to operate with peace of mind and confidence.
